Synopsis

This ambitious book explores the heyday of French political economy, covering the period 1695-1914 ― symbolically starting with Boisguilbert’s first publication and closing with the First World War. This first volume deals with the history of political economy in France in the Age of Enlightenment.

À propos de l'auteur

Gilbert Faccarello is Emeritus Professor at Panthéon-Assas University, France. He is a co-founder of The European Journal of the History of Economic Thought and co-editor of the Routledge Historical Resources site devoted to the History of Economic Thought.

Claire Silvant is Associate Professor of Economics at the Université Lumière, France, and a member of the research centre Triangle (Centre National de la Recherche Scientifique). She also was in charge of a research programme on the history of public economics sponsored by the European Society for the History of Economic Thought.
